1. Ferrosilicon is a ferrosilicon alloy composed of silicon and iron in a certain proportion, mainly used in iron and steel smelting and metal Magnesium smelting.
2. Adding ferrosilicon in steelmaking will cause deoxidation reaction: 2Fe0+Si=2Fe+Si02, thus removing the oxygen can improve the quality of steel, such as the strength, hardness and elasticity of steel, and improve the magnetic permeability of steel.
